19. Dark Rye Bread (Pumpernickel): Dense & Earthy Fiber

Sliced rye bread on cutting board. Whole grain rye bread with seeds. Photo Credit: Envato @chernikovatv

Authentic dark rye or pumpernickel bread offers a dense texture, a distinctive tangy, earthy flavour, and typically boasts more fiber per slice than standard whole wheat or white breads. This traditional loaf, often found in European-style bakeries (perhaps even near Heidelberg, ON!), makes fantastic, sturdy sandwiches or toast. Top it with avocado, smoked salmon, or sharp cheese for a satisfying meal or snack that contributes significantly to your daily fiber needs.
